BarracudaDrive 3.0 beta released
updated 11:35 am EDT, Mon May 29, 2006
BarracudaDrive 3.0 beta
One Mac developer has released BarracudaDrive 3.0 beta, a free and secure multi-user Web-based file manager that does not require FTP access. The application includes a user editor and a database for restricting access, as well as a personal Web server. BarracudaDrive offers an integrated real-time chat server/client, an HTML editor, and HTTPS tunnels for securing other services such as telnet, FTP, VNC, or HTTP. The beta release adds WebDAV, and a set of extensions to the HTTP(S) protocol that allows a server to appear as a standard network drive. BarracudaDrive 3.0 beta is available for free, and requires Mac OS X 10.3 or later.
